Summary
Saturn is arguably the most beautify celestial body in the night sky. The planet's majestic rings, raging atmosphere, and numerous moons are thought of as a model of an early solar system. The search for life beyond Earth inevitably leads to Saturn's largest moon, Titan, where lakes of liquid methane could support alien organisms. Scientists imagine mining for helium-3 in Saturn's atmosphere and space tourism trips to the moons Titan and Enceladus
